Where the rivers Stour and Orwell meet...
Harwich Harbour separates Harwich on the Essex side and Shotley and Felixstowe on the Suffolk side. The ferry service runs throughout the summer months providing a frequent service for tourists to East Anglia, for those with business between the ports and for the convenience of local people.
The harbour area is very popular with visitors who particularly enjoy the beautiful scenery along the River Stour and River Orwell. There are many footpaths and cycle tracks along the riversides and birdwatchers are well catered for with feeding waders on extensive mudflats on both rivers and three reserves within easy reach.
By contrast many visitors enjoy close-up views of the massive vessels alongside one of Europe's largest container terminal at Felixstowe, the towering passenger ferries arriving from Holland and Denmark, as well as the hundreds of yachts sailing through the harbour to their marinas up river. There are a range of facilities at each of the departure points and connections with local bus services.
Onward taxis can be booked from the ferry.
